HARRIS v. WATERS

No. 2008-CA-02052-COA.

40 So.3d 657 (2010)

Barbara Waters HARRIS, Executrix of the Estate of J.T. Waters, Deceased, Appellant v. Larry WATERS, Keith Waters, Tim Waters, John Waters and Brenda Adams, Appellees.

Court of Appeals of Mississippi.

July 27, 2010.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

David Shoemake, attorney for appellant.

Orvis A. Shiyou, Jr., Hattiesburg, attorney for appellees.

Before KING, C.J., BARNES and MAXWELL, JJ.


MAXWELL, J., for the Court:

¶ 1. J.T. Waters died leaving a will. His wife, Barbara Waters Harris, and four children (the "Waters heirs") survived him. Harris served as executrix and filed in the Covington County Chancery Court a first and final account along with a petition to close the estate.
